FCC Regional Narrowband PCS Auctions Instruction on the Internet and BBS Round results and auction announcements for the regional narrowband PCS auction will be available over the Internet and an FCC Bulletin Board System ( BBS ). The files presented on the FCC.GOV ftp Internet server and BBS contain information on the round by round bids of the FCC Regional Narrowband PCS Auction. Please note the following conventions and the type of files that are uploaded to these systems. -=== File Formats ===- For each round three dBase-compatible database files will be uploaded with the following naming convention: S3_xx.DBF W3_xx.DBF M3_xx.DBF where xx represents the round numbers. The S3_xx.DBF file contains all bid submissions for a particular round. The W3_xx.DBF file contains all bid withdrawals for a particular round. Finally, the M3_xx.DBF file contains bid increments for the next round. In addition, the database files contain the current high bids for each market. For those that cannot use the dBase-compatible database files, we will also upload the ASCII text version of these files with the following naming convention: S3_xx.TXT W3_xx.TXT M3_xx.TXT H3_xx.TXT where xx represents the round numbers. The S3_xx.TXT file contains all bid submissions for a particular round. The W3_xx.TXT file contains all bid withdrawals. The M3_xx.TXT file contains bid increments for the next round. Finally, the H3_xx.TXT contains the current high bids for each market. -=== Where to connect ===- On the Internet, you can connect anonymous ftp at FCC.GOV. You should login using the account name anonymous using your Internet email address as your password. The files can be found in the following dir: /pub/PCS_Auctions/Narrowband/Regional. Be sure to set to binary when you are downloading the .DBF files. To connect to the FCC Auctions BBS dial 202-682-5851 (set your modem to 8bits, no parity and 1 stop).
